Commit Graph

33350 Commits

Author SHA1 Message Date
apnadkarni
086e536dcf Bug [e55a589d2b] - crash on finalization with another thread active. core-bug-e55a589d2b 2026-05-22 08:13:12 +00:00
apnadkarni
08ac206e05 Fix [006bef5d75] - Tcl cannot run from an arbitrary build directory with --disable-zipfs 2026-05-21 08:30:37 +00:00
apnadkarni
9b2a7343ba Merge 9.0 - Fix [b492c33154] - info exists env(xxx) and set env(xxx) are inconsistent after setting to empty string 2026-05-21 08:10:56 +00:00
apnadkarni
caee54eda6 Fix [b492c33154] - info exists env(xxx) and set env(xxx) are inconsistent after setting to empty string 2026-05-21 08:07:56 +00:00
apnadkarni
cb5ac9be56 Fix [596936dd2d] - auto_execok picks up non-executable files without extensions 2026-05-21 06:54:04 +00:00
apnadkarni
a390f3d426 Really no need to change pkgconfig. Revert. core-bug-006bef5d 2026-05-21 05:05:29 +00:00
apnadkarni
e2edae1809 Only use library from source tree if running in build tree 2026-05-21 03:02:15 +00:00
apnadkarni
04dee3b51f Update nmake and mingw builds 2026-05-21 01:12:21 +00:00
apnadkarni
e6cfbab12a Proposed fix for [006bef5d75] on Unix. MingW and nmake pending. 2026-05-20 17:03:36 +00:00
apnadkarni
2eb2d837ae Bug [b492c33154] - info exists env(xxx) and set env(xxx) are inconsistent after setting to empty string on Windows core-bug-b492c33154 2026-05-20 08:02:31 +00:00
jan.nijtmans
bb29ed5240 Update to Unicode 18.0.0 (draft)
Some checks failed
Linux / plan (push) Has been cancelled
macOS / plan (push) Has been cancelled
macOS / xcode (push) Has been cancelled
Build Binaries / Linux (push) Has been cancelled
Build Binaries / macOS (push) Has been cancelled
Build Binaries / Windows (push) Has been cancelled
Windows / plan (push) Has been cancelled
Linux / gcc (push) Has been cancelled
macOS / clang (push) Has been cancelled
Build Binaries / Combine Artifacts (prototype) (push) Has been cancelled
Windows / msvc (push) Has been cancelled
Windows / gcc (push) Has been cancelled
2026-05-19 08:25:35 +00:00
dkf
989049bb15 Fix spacing around array references 2026-05-18 16:17:03 +00:00
apnadkarni
77972707a1 9.0 merge mark 2026-05-18 15:40:51 +00:00
apnadkarni
0cc3ebdf1f Fix missing win constraint when package requiring registry
Some checks failed
Linux / plan (push) Has been cancelled
macOS / plan (push) Has been cancelled
macOS / xcode (push) Has been cancelled
Build Binaries / Linux (push) Has been cancelled
Build Binaries / macOS (push) Has been cancelled
Build Binaries / Windows (push) Has been cancelled
Windows / plan (push) Has been cancelled
Linux / gcc (push) Has been cancelled
macOS / clang (push) Has been cancelled
Build Binaries / Combine Artifacts (prototype) (push) Has been cancelled
Windows / msvc (push) Has been cancelled
Windows / gcc (push) Has been cancelled
2026-05-18 15:39:36 +00:00
apnadkarni
9a8c8c142c TIP 753 final 2026-05-18 09:22:29 +00:00
apnadkarni
05a44998e8 Update exec.n for TIP 753 2026-05-18 05:40:40 +00:00
apnadkarni
94043164f9 Update auto_execok docs for TIP 753 2026-05-18 04:39:13 +00:00
apnadkarni
da1bdaea2c Merge main core-tip-753 2026-05-18 01:49:10 +00:00
dkf
c9047acb43 More indentation/spacing corrections; no behaviour changes
Some checks failed
Linux / plan (push) Has been cancelled
macOS / plan (push) Has been cancelled
macOS / xcode (push) Has been cancelled
Build Binaries / Linux (push) Has been cancelled
Build Binaries / macOS (push) Has been cancelled
Build Binaries / Windows (push) Has been cancelled
Windows / plan (push) Has been cancelled
Linux / gcc (push) Has been cancelled
macOS / clang (push) Has been cancelled
Build Binaries / Combine Artifacts (prototype) (push) Has been cancelled
Windows / msvc (push) Has been cancelled
Windows / gcc (push) Has been cancelled
2026-05-17 15:06:26 +00:00
apnadkarni
84b23291b0 9.0 merge mark 2026-05-16 15:57:00 +00:00
apnadkarni
ef184c951b Fix [6094de399d] and [4f06d7ca08] - registry/dde packages in static builds.
Some checks failed
Linux / plan (push) Has been cancelled
macOS / plan (push) Has been cancelled
macOS / xcode (push) Has been cancelled
Build Binaries / Linux (push) Has been cancelled
Build Binaries / macOS (push) Has been cancelled
Build Binaries / Windows (push) Has been cancelled
Windows / plan (push) Has been cancelled
Linux / gcc (push) Has been cancelled
macOS / clang (push) Has been cancelled
Build Binaries / Combine Artifacts (prototype) (push) Has been cancelled
Windows / msvc (push) Has been cancelled
Windows / gcc (push) Has been cancelled
2026-05-16 15:54:26 +00:00
dkf
fb14459371 Fix some indents 2026-05-15 11:10:15 +00:00
apnadkarni
0b6a0080db Update changes core-bug-4f06d7ca 2026-05-15 05:09:33 +00:00
apnadkarni
d64c791358 Merge 9.0 2026-05-15 05:04:05 +00:00
dkf
e98afcd1f0 Add some missing doc comments
Some checks failed
Linux / plan (push) Has been cancelled
macOS / plan (push) Has been cancelled
macOS / xcode (push) Has been cancelled
Build Binaries / Linux (push) Has been cancelled
Build Binaries / macOS (push) Has been cancelled
Build Binaries / Windows (push) Has been cancelled
Windows / plan (push) Has been cancelled
Linux / gcc (push) Has been cancelled
macOS / clang (push) Has been cancelled
Build Binaries / Combine Artifacts (prototype) (push) Has been cancelled
Windows / msvc (push) Has been cancelled
Windows / gcc (push) Has been cancelled
2026-05-11 11:26:52 +00:00
apnadkarni
350e1c913f Merge 9.0 - Update vctool to accept TESTPAT parameter 2026-05-11 06:36:34 +00:00
apnadkarni
614ce62d6f Update vctool to accept TESTPAT parameter
Some checks failed
Linux / plan (push) Has been cancelled
macOS / plan (push) Has been cancelled
macOS / xcode (push) Has been cancelled
Build Binaries / Linux (push) Has been cancelled
Build Binaries / macOS (push) Has been cancelled
Build Binaries / Windows (push) Has been cancelled
Windows / plan (push) Has been cancelled
Linux / gcc (push) Has been cancelled
macOS / clang (push) Has been cancelled
Build Binaries / Combine Artifacts (prototype) (push) Has been cancelled
Windows / msvc (push) Has been cancelled
Windows / gcc (push) Has been cancelled
2026-05-11 06:35:17 +00:00
apnadkarni
1e4518dd67 Disable registry and dde pkgIndex commands for static builds 2026-05-10 07:48:34 +00:00
apnadkarni
aff1f5cea1 Further tweaks - also fixes [6094de39] as a side effect 2026-05-10 05:52:56 +00:00
apnadkarni
3b0645c84b Bug 4f06d7ca - package require of static packages in secondary interps 2026-05-09 17:14:32 +00:00
dkf
7c026680a9 Write constraint correctly
Some checks failed
Linux / plan (push) Has been cancelled
macOS / plan (push) Has been cancelled
macOS / xcode (push) Has been cancelled
Build Binaries / Linux (push) Has been cancelled
Build Binaries / macOS (push) Has been cancelled
Build Binaries / Windows (push) Has been cancelled
Windows / plan (push) Has been cancelled
Linux / gcc (push) Has been cancelled
macOS / clang (push) Has been cancelled
Build Binaries / Combine Artifacts (prototype) (push) Has been cancelled
Windows / msvc (push) Has been cancelled
Windows / gcc (push) Has been cancelled
2026-05-07 08:48:10 +00:00
apnadkarni
dc6dc70a96 Merge main 2026-05-07 08:10:48 +00:00
apnadkarni
581e09539b Add test for caching on Unix 2026-05-07 06:40:54 +00:00
apnadkarni
18831a7d07 Tests for App Exe aliases, App Paths and PATHEXT (wscript) 2026-05-07 06:07:35 +00:00
apnadkarni
bb546ea967 One more set of tests 2026-05-07 03:49:24 +00:00
PHILB
300e6831bb Fix NMAKEHLP_NATIVE failures for Tk test-classic runs 2026-05-06 23:00:58 +00:00
apnadkarni
3ead868089 A few more tests 2026-05-06 16:59:33 +00:00
apnadkarni
fda5ce7bce Start on auto_execok tests 2026-05-06 13:48:05 +00:00
apnadkarni
400eb47abf Match auto_execok search path with exec's 2026-05-06 03:14:11 +00:00
dkf
eb8decb1b2 A better way of testing: a custom match mode 2026-05-05 19:26:10 +00:00
apnadkarni
afdd1f2b01 Add test for explicit cwd in PATH 2026-05-05 16:30:26 +00:00
dkf
94fafde08e Add some rounding to tests; C implementations of functions can be 1ULP out 2026-05-05 15:53:12 +00:00
apnadkarni
c536201543 Relative paths not searched in PATH. Obey Windows w.r.t current directory inclusion 2026-05-05 15:47:53 +00:00
dkf
667dd92e2d Update list of referenced pages 2026-05-05 08:56:11 +00:00
dkf
22bcf8b34c Sort the functions in the documentation. 2026-05-04 16:55:00 +00:00
dkf
f25256fbdb Docfix: gamma(), not tgamma() 2026-05-04 16:47:50 +00:00
dkf
552f6132ab Whoops; my bad 2026-05-04 15:07:52 +00:00
dkf
4d85a2847a Updated changes 2026-05-04 13:36:09 +00:00
dkf
3b732aa070 Implement TIP 735: Simpler List Filtering 2026-05-04 13:19:49 +00:00
dkf
bd23eeff52 Implement TIP 745: Functions from C99 2026-05-04 13:16:17 +00:00